LPRO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

132 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Open Lending Corp (LPRO)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$544M — down 1.7% from $554M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 17 funds closed out of LPRO and 15 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 37 trimmed existing stakes and 50 added.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$5.51M. The largest seller was JP Morgan Chase, cutting an estimated $4.22M.
